Professional Interests
My clinical expertise is in the evaluation and treatment of: sexual dysfunctions, sexual addiction/compulsivity, problematic attention to internet pornography, martial infidelity, sexual orientation, cross dressing and gender concerns, and other unique fetishes and sexual attractions. I am a part-time Lecturer in the Psychological and Brain Sciences Department at the Johns Hopkins University, Krieger School of Arts and Sciences where I teach two undergraduate courses on human sexuality. I am a licensed clinical psychologist and a Certified Sex Therapist by The American Association of Sexuality Educators, Counselors, and Therapists.
